This page compares Temple Learning Academy and Trinity Academy Leeds in Leeds.
Temple Learning Academy scores 37 out of 100 (grade F, weak) and Trinity Academy Leeds scores 85 out of 100 (grade A, exceptional). Trinity Academy Leeds is ahead on our composite score.
Temple Learning Academy was judged in need of attention and Trinity Academy Leeds was judged Outstanding.
The share of pupils meeting the expected standard at Key Stage 2 has fallen at Temple Learning Academy (29.0% in 2022-23, 23.0% in 2024-25).
